Thanks for your kind comments. Paul this works like this. You setup the camera around 11pm take the two images with the tree light. Then you setup the camera to take images every35s using the intervalometer. You then leave and go and sit in camp with a glass of red wine around the camp fire. Roughly 1am you return with no lights on the vehicle and no torches. And you switch off the camera and pack up. Next morning your put is all together. It takes roughly an hour to get the image to this stage in photoshop.

The image is made up of 299 individual images. The image faces straight north (obviously in the southern hemisphere). It is different from the normal startrails as it is normally taken straight south yielding a circle |
